Devashish Mahanti (born 23 December 1963) is an Indian former cricketer. He played first-class cricket for Delhi and Orissa between 1982 and 1990.[2][1] He was a left-handed batsman and a right-armed medium pace bowler. His first-class cricket career began with his debut in 1982-83 representing Delhi against Bombay.[3] He represented Delhi for a few years before moving back to Orissa.[4] He continued to represent Orissa till 1989-90 when he decided to officially retire from cricket. He is one of the beneficiaries entitled to receive monthly gratis from the Board of Control for Cricket in India (BCCI).[5]
